Research on the development of digital technologies and agriculture

The aim of the work is to study the coordination of the growth rates of the use of digital technologies in agricultural organizations and the efficiency of agricultural production in farms of all categories of the Russian Federation. Based on Rosstat data and our own calculations, the chain growth rates of indicators for 2019-2022 have been studied. With the growing number of organizations by type of activity, agriculture, forestry, hunting, fishing, fish farming in the Russian Federation, their costs for information and communication technologies, and for the purchase of telecommunications equipment are increasing. but they reduce the cost of purchasing software in the face of anti-Russian sanctions, a pandemic and shock effects. The instability of the development of organizations in the information infrastructure is associated with a decrease in the number of personal computers per 100 employees and the number of organizations using broadband Internet access. The coordination of the growth rate of potato, sugar beet, and sunflower seeds yields with the growth rate of organizations’ costs for the purchase of telecommunications equipment has been established. The dynamics of vegetable yields is coordinated with the dynamics of organizations’ expenditures on information and communication technologies.
